FOF 183 | Deepak Shukla. On Endurance, Rapping And Technology.

Entrepreneurship

Deepak Shukla, founder of Pearl Lemon and LemStudio, shares an unconventional path from Deloitte to rapping to 200-mile ultramarathons to building software companies. The conversation explores how endurance sport shapes a founder's tolerance for stress, why most risk is really "loss of status," what recording 150 rap songs taught him about ambition and volume, and why distribution—not software quality—is the non-negotiable skill in the AI era.

FOF 182 | Lee Williams. The Age Of The Orchestrators.

Innovation & Creativity

Lee Williams, founder and CTO of Edelleye Digital, argues we have entered a "digital renaissance" and a new age of builders he calls orchestrators. Drawing on a career that spans the first smartphones at Be and Palm and leading Nokia's smartphone group, he explains how to read technological waves, why human agency and creativity still matter most, and how the role of the builder is shifting from writing code to orchestrating teams of AI agents.

FOF 181 | Tim Serewicz. Everybody Is Vulnerable To The Hype Cycle.

AI & Emerging Technologies

Tim Serewicz, a veteran technology executive, CTO, and AI strategist, explains why everybody—from boards to engineers—is vulnerable to the AI hype cycle. The conversation covers the biggest misconceptions executives hold about AI, why most implementations fail when they are not tied to business processes, where small and on-premise models will outperform frontier systems as a cost reckoning approaches, the "player-coach trap" in technical leadership, and what engineers must do to remain indispensable over the next decade.

FOF 180 | Matthew Moran. Concept Over Process, Music And More.

Career Development

Matthew Moran, an IT strategist, author, and career development expert now on Meta's generative AI team, shares how an accidental, decades-long tech career taught him to prioritize business problems over technology. The conversation unpacks his "Concept Over Process" methodology, why caring and empathy turn IT into strategic value, how he thinks about work-life balance across seasons of life, and the role music plays in his creativity and leadership.

How to Scale Past Founder-Led Sales | Mateo Bervejillo on Leveraging the Antenna Strategy

Mateo’s journey is a story of transformation, moving from a career as an attorney into the high-stakes world of tech outsourcing and sales. After managing global teams of over 200 people at massive corporations, he transitioned into entrepreneurship to lead Xseed Solutions during a critical "Phoenix" moment of rebirth. He successfully scaled the company from just 7 people to a team of 100, landing over 40 US clients almost entirely through founder-led sales and his unique "Antenna" networking strategy. Now, as he eyes a goal of 300+ employees, he shares the honest challenges of owning the P&L and the necessity of building systems to finally scale past the founder.
